在我的应用程序中创建用户时,我已经厌倦了在用户中添加用户类型,这取决于每种情况?这是需要一个云功能,还是我可以在前面的飞行时,做注册?例如,我想让用户成为客户.取决于此,我将写出我的逻辑。
const Signin = (email: string, password: string) => {
signInWithEmailAndPassword(auth, email, password)
.then((userCredential) => {
const { user, "USERTYPE" } = userCredential;
if (!user.emailVerified) {
_miscContext.SetSnackBarMsg(true, 'Please verify your email');
return;
}
}发布于 2022-05-05 20:48:44
如果您在客户端代码中这样做,用户可以选择他们想要的任何类型。
如果这是您想要的,那么可以在客户端代码中这样做。
否则,您将希望从受信任的环境中设置用户类型,例如您的开发机器、您控制的服务器或云函数/云运行。
https://stackoverflow.com/questions/72132947
复制相似问题